Adecoagro S.A. has agreed to acquire Nutrien Ltd.'s 50% stake in Profertil S.A., the largest producer of granular urea in South America, for approximately $600 million. The acquisition is expected to be completed before the end of 2025 and will be executed through an 80%-20% partnership with Asociación de Cooperativas Argentinas. Profertil has an annual capacity of 1.3 million metric tons of urea and 790 thousand metric tons of ammonia and generated an average annual EBITDA of approximately $390 million over the 2020-2024 period.
Adecoagro S.A. has agreed to acquire Nutrien Ltd.'s 50% stake in Profertil S.A., the largest producer of granular urea in South America, for approximately $600 million. The acquisition is expected to be completed before the end of 2025 and will be executed through an 80-20 partnership with Asociación de Cooperativas Argentinas (ACA). Profertil has an annual capacity of 1.3 million metric tons of urea and 790,000 metric tons of ammonia, and generated an average annual EBITDA of approximately $390 million over the 2020-2024 period [1].Nutrien, the global provider of crop inputs and services, has stated that the sale of its equity stake in Profertil aligns with its strategy to focus on core assets and geographies. The proceeds from the sale will be allocated to initiatives such as targeted growth investments, share repurchases, and debt reduction, aimed at enhancing Nutrien's earnings and supporting long-term growth in free cash flow [1].
The transaction is subject to customary closing conditions and is expected to be completed by the end of 2025. Under the Profertil shareholder agreement, the remaining 50% equity owner, YPF S.A., has a 90-day right of first refusal to purchase Nutrien's equity on the same terms and conditions [1].
This acquisition will strengthen Adecoagro's position in the agricultural sector while diversifying its operations. Profertil supplies about 60% of Argentina's urea consumption and is a significant player in the global urea market [2].
